General DescriptionThe CNR1 net radiometer is manufactured by Kipp & Zonen for applications requiring research-grade performance. The radiometer measures the energy balance between incoming short-wave and long-wave IR radiation versus surface-reflected short-wave and outgoing long-wave IR radiation. It consists of a pyranometer and pyrgeometer pair that faces upward and a complementary pair that faces downward. The pyranometers and pyr geometers measure short-wave and far infrared radiation, respectively. All four sensors are calibrated to an identical sensitivity coefficient. The CNR1 also includes an RTD to measure the radiometer's internal temperature and a heater that can be used to prevent condensation.
